I purchased the Verizon Razr back in Deceraber, and returned it 2 weeks later. Bad phone! There may be changes between the VZW and Cricket Razr phones. Pros: Nice display, very lightweight, great looking phone.
Cons:
1. Poor signal retention. I dropped calls in places I never had a problem before. I assume the lack of an external antenna was a major problem.
2. Poor battery life. The battery in my 2-year old Kyocera lasted longer than the Razr. If you use this phone much, you'll need a spare battery or vehicle charger. It NEVER got through the day on one charge.
3, Speakerphone volume was too low in many locations. Lower than my old Kyocera or present 700w.
4. This was the real killer. The VZW Razr has exterior buttons to adjust the ringer volume, turn ringer off, etc. You must press a button on one side of the case before the ringer up/down/off can be activated. Well, I missed MANY calls on different occasions because the buttons had been triggered while the phone was in my pocket. Once can be a fluke. Several times = bad design. You CAN NOT lock these exterior buttons!
